Tighari is a Rural village located in Rudhauli, Basti, Uttar-pradesh.

The total population of Tighari is 210.

Tighari village comprises 29 households.

The literacy rate in Tighari is 66.3%. Among the literate population of 118, there are 68 literate males and 50 literate females.

In Tighari, there are 104 males and 106 females, with a sex ratio of 1019 females per 1000 males.

There are 32 children (15.2% of population), comprising 10 boys and 22 girls.

The total number of workers in Tighari is 45, with 5 main workers and 40 marginal workers.

In Tighari, there are 67 people belonging to Scheduled Castes (37 males, 30 females) and 0 people belonging to Scheduled Tribes (0 males, 0 females).

Tighari is located in Uttar-pradesh state, Basti district, and falls under Rudhauli Tehsil. The village's Census 2011 code is 181647 and LGD code is 181647.
